“Ignore it,” Despite rumors, Fabrizio Romano now says Chelsea won’t sign a “unplayable” forward.

Fabrizio Romano has ruled out Chelsea signing Sporting Lisbon striker Viktor Gyokeres this month.

Viktor Gyokeres has been heavily linked with a move to Chelsea, with it having even been reported that the Blues made a £73m bid for him.

However, Fabrizio Romano has warned Chelsea supporters on Substack that “it’s not going to happen” in this transfer window and to “forget about it”.

Gyokeres has been in brilliant form for Sporting this term, scoring 13 goals and providing eight assists in 17 league appearances.

His record in the Championship with Coventry City was also very impressive. In the Sweden international’s final season at the club, he came up with 33 goal contributions in just under 50 outings. “Unplayable”, his former team-mate Maxime Biamou said when speaking about him on X during the 2022/23 campaign.

Photo by Jose Manuel Alvarez/Quality Sport Images/Getty ImagesViktor Gyokeres to Chelsea not happening this month

You can never say never with Chelsea and with Gyokeres having a release clause in his contract, a transfer does not seem impossible.

However, based on the above, it does look like Gyokeres will be remaining at Sporting for the rest of the season.

It may come as a blow to Chelsea supporters who are desperate for the club to sign a new striker, but some of the numbers being mentioned in regard to signing the former Coventry City man are crazy.

This is a forward who was playing in the Championship only a year ago. A much safer bet is probably someone like Napoli star Victor Osimhen, who has been performing at a high level longer than Gyokeres.

For example, the Nigeria international has scored 50 goals across the last three Serie A seasons.

Until Gyokeres brings a track record like that to the table, Chelsea should not be considering breaking the bank for his signature.
